First Discussion Starters is a well-loved ESL/EFL resource tailored for lower-level learners, featuring diverse conversation activities that promote speaking fluency through real-world topics and collaborative tasks. Beginning ESL- Not!
Lower level ESL? I would love to know what the writers of the book title views as intermediate level. I teach lower level ESL adults. Lower level means the students struggle with all words and the meanings of those words. We are working on mastering words such as : next to, behind, Monday, run and turkey. The title of this book is "First Discussion Starters- Speaking Fluency Activities for Lower-level ESL/EFL Student". It would appear that this is a simple, easy-does it- let's-get -comfy with the English language book. I now quote from a paragraph: "The post-master general....faced a unique dilemma." and...." unless the expression creates a substantial disruption...." Right? These are speaking activities for "Lower-Level ESL/EFL Students"? I cannot use this book.
